In brief

PostHog — Open-source platform bundling product analytics, session replay, feature flags, experiments, and surveys on a single ClickHouse-backed event store. Pricing: freemium. Usage-based per product with monthly free allowances on Cloud (1M analytics events, 5K replays, 1M flag requests, 1.5K survey responses); per-unit rates fall with volume and anonymous events are billed cheaper than identified ones. The open-source Docker deploy is free. Self-hosting: Partial — A Docker Compose hobby deploy is supported at small scale; large self-hosted instances are no longer sold or supported as a paid product.. Listed integrations: segment, rudderstack, bigquery, snowflake, hightouch.

RudderStack — A warehouse-first customer data platform that streams events through Segment-compatible SDKs and lands the raw data in a warehouse you own. Pricing: freemium. Free tier up to 250K events/month. Growth starts at $265/month, sold in event-volume tiers from 1M to 25M events/month (annual billing discounted). Enterprise is custom-quoted and gates Profiles, Data Apps, HIPAA, SSO, and 5-minute warehouse syncs. Self-hosting: Partial — The core event pipeline (rudder-server) is source-available under the Elastic License 2.0 and can be self-hosted; Profiles, reverse ETL, and the managed control plane are cloud features..
